Mellanox WinOF for Windows 8 Quick Start Guide



Similar documents
Mellanox Global Professional Services

Mellanox HPC-X Software Toolkit Release Notes

Mellanox ConnectX -3 Firmware (fw-connectx3) Release Notes

Mellanox Accelerated Storage Solutions

MLNX_VPI for Windows Installation Guide

Connecting the Clouds

Solving I/O Bottlenecks to Enable Superior Cloud Efficiency

SX1024: The Ideal Multi-Purpose Top-of-Rack Switch

WinOF VPI for Windows User Manual

SX1012: High Performance Small Scale Top-of-Rack Switch

Long-Haul System Family. Highest Levels of RDMA Scalability, Simplified Distance Networks Manageability, Maximum System Productivity

Mellanox WinOF for Windows Installation Guide

InfiniBand Switch System Family. Highest Levels of Scalability, Simplified Network Manageability, Maximum System Productivity

Introduction to Cloud Design Four Design Principals For IaaS

InfiniBand Switch System Family. Highest Levels of Scalability, Simplified Network Manageability, Maximum System Productivity

Building a Scalable Storage with InfiniBand

Mellanox OpenStack Solution Reference Architecture

Choosing the Best Network Interface Card Mellanox ConnectX -3 Pro EN vs. Intel X520

Mellanox Reference Architecture for Red Hat Enterprise Linux OpenStack Platform 4.0

Achieving Real-Time Business Solutions Using Graph Database Technology and High Performance Networks

ConnectX -3 Pro: Solving the NVGRE Performance Challenge

Power Saving Features in Mellanox Products

HP Mellanox Low Latency Benchmark Report 2012 Benchmark Report

Choosing the Best Network Interface Card for Cloud Mellanox ConnectX -3 Pro EN vs. Intel XL710

Mellanox Technologies, Ltd. Announces Record Quarterly Results

Sage HRMS 2014 Sage Employee Self Service Tech Installation Guide for Windows 2003, 2008, and October 2013

BRIDGING EMC ISILON NAS ON IP TO INFINIBAND NETWORKS WITH MELLANOX SWITCHX

RoCE vs. iwarp Competitive Analysis

Mellanox Academy Online Training (E-learning)

Comparing SMB Direct 3.0 performance over RoCE, InfiniBand and Ethernet. September 2014

Security in Mellanox Technologies InfiniBand Fabrics Technical Overview

SOFTWARE LICENSE LIMITED WARRANTY

Replacing SAN with High Performance Windows Share over a Converged Network

SMB Direct for SQL Server and Private Cloud

Virtual LoadMaster for Microsoft Hyper-V

Performance Accelerated Mellanox InfiniBand Adapters Provide Advanced Levels of Data Center IT Performance, Efficiency and Scalability

Pulse Redundancy. User Guide

Dell Compellent Storage Center

Dell Statistica Statistica Enterprise Installation Instructions

How to Configure Intel Ethernet Converged Network Adapter-Enabled Virtual Functions on VMware* ESXi* 5.1

Symantec Virtual Machine Management 7.1 User Guide

High Availability Configuration Guide Version 9

Driving IBM BigInsights Performance Over GPFS Using InfiniBand+RDMA

Hyper V Windows 2012 and 8. Virtual LoadMaster for Microsoft Hyper V on Windows Server 2012, 2012 R2 and Windows 8. Installation Guide

Virtual LoadMaster for VMware ESX, ESXi using vsphere

KEPServerEX Client Connectivity Guide

Configuring VMware vsphere 5.1 with Oracle ZFS Storage Appliance and Oracle Fabric Interconnect

Using Microsoft Active Directory Server and IAS Authentication

SafeNet Cisco AnyConnect Client. Configuration Guide

Best Practices for Installing and Configuring the Hyper-V Role on the LSI CTS2600 Storage System for Windows 2008

StarWind iscsi SAN: Configuring Global Deduplication May 2012

IMX Mobile Proxy Administration

Radius Integration Guide Version 9

StoneGate Firewall/VPN How-To Evaluating StoneGate FW/VPN in VMware Workstation

Veritas Cluster Server Database Agent for Microsoft SQL Configuration Guide

Projetex 9 Workstation Setup Quick Start Guide 2012 Advanced International Translations

Active Directory Change Notifier Quick Start Guide

Installing the BlackBerry Enterprise Server Management Software on an administrator or remote computer

Installation Guide Supplement

Cyberoam Multi link Implementation Guide Version 9

Contents Notice to Users

XenClient Enterprise Synchronizer Installation Guide

Operating Instructions

Deploying Ceph with High Performance Networks, Architectures and benchmarks for Block Storage Solutions

Moxa Device Manager 2.0 User s Guide

Third Party System Management Integration Solution

Mellanox Technical Training and Certification Program

Foglight. Foglight for Virtualization, Free Edition Installation and Configuration Guide

formerly Help Desk Authority Upgrade Guide

Intel Data Direct I/O Technology (Intel DDIO): A Primer >

SiI3132 SATARAID5 Quick Installation Guide (Windows version)

Cisco TelePresence VCR MSE 8220

Interworks. Interworks Cloud Platform Installation Guide

Integrated Citrix Servers

Dell One Identity Cloud Access Manager How to Configure for High Availability

NCD ThinPATH Load Balancing Startup Guide versions and 2.8.1

BlackBerry Web Desktop Manager. Version: 5.0 Service Pack: 4. User Guide

Operating System Installation Guide

DME-N Network Driver Installation Guide for LS9

Deploying Windows Streaming Media Servers NLB Cluster and metasan

Remote Firewall Deployment

Symantec Mobile Management for Configuration Manager

KEPServerEX Client Connectivity Guide

Microsoft BackOffice Small Business Server 4.5 Installation Instructions for Compaq Prosignia and ProLiant Servers

Port Following. Port Following. Feature Description

Advancing Applications Performance With InfiniBand

Application Note Gemalto.NET 2.0 Smart Card Certificate Enrollment using Microsoft Certificate Services on Windows 2008

HTTP Client Installation Guide Version 9

Foglight. Foglight for Virtualization, Enterprise Edition 7.2. Virtual Appliance Installation and Setup Guide

Installation Guide Wireless 4-Port USB Sharing Station. GUWIP204 Part No. M1172-a

High Availability Configuration

Foglight Experience Monitor and Foglight Experience Viewer

System Center Virtual Machine Manager 2012 R2 Plug-In. Feature Description

NCD ThinPATH Load Balancing Startup Guide

Symantec ESM agent for IBM AS/400

Check Point FDE integration with Digipass Key devices

Frequently Asked Questions: EMC UnityVSA

DME-N Network Driver Installation Guide for M7CL/LS9/DSP5D

The following InfiniBand products based on Mellanox technology are available for the HP BladeSystem c-class from HP:

High Throughput File Servers with SMB Direct, Using the 3 Flavors of RDMA network adapters

Transcription:

Mellanox WinOF for Windows 8 Quick Start Guide Rev 1.0 www.mellanox.com

NOTE: THIS HARDWARE, SOFTWARE OR TEST SUITE PRODUCT ( PRODUCT(S) ) AND ITS RELATED DOCUMENTATION ARE PROVIDED BY MELLANOX TECHNOLOGIES AS-IS WITH ALL FAULTS OF ANY KIND AND SOLELY FOR THE PURPOSE OF AIDING THE CUSTOMER IN TESTING APPLICATIONS THAT USE THE PRODUCTS IN DESIGNATED SOLUTIONS. THE CUSTOMER'S MANUFACTURING TEST ENVIRONMENT HAS NOT MET THE STANDARDS SET BY MELLANOX TECHNOLOGIES TO FULLY QUALIFY THE PRODUCTO(S) AND/OR THE SYSTEM USING IT. THEREFORE, MELLANOX TECHNOLOGIES CANNOT AND DOES NOT GUARANTEE OR WARRANT THAT THE PRODUCTS WILL OPERATE WITH THE HIGHEST QUALITY. 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T ARE DISCLAIMED. IN NO EVENT SHALL MELLANOX BE LIABLE TO CUSTOMER OR ANY THIRD PARTIES FOR ANY DIRECT, INDIRECT,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ES OF ANY KIND (INCLUDING, BUT NOT LIMITED TO, PAYMENT FOR P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Y FROM THE USE OF THE PRODUCT(S) AND RELATED DOCUMENTATION E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. Mellanox Technologies 350 Oakmead Parkway Suite 100 Sunnyvale, CA 94085 U.S.A. www.mellanox.com Tel: (408) 970-3400 Fax: (408) 970-3403 Mellanox Technologies, Ltd. Beit Mellanox PO Box 586 Yokneam 20692 Israel www.mellanox.com Tel: +972 (0)4 909 7200 ; +972 (0)74 723 7200 Fax: +972 (0)4 959 3245 Copyright 2012. Mellanox Technologies. All rights reserved. Mellanox, Mellanox Logo, BridgeX, ConnectX, CORE-Direct, InfiniBridge, InfiniHost, InfiniScale, PhyX, SwitchX, Virtual Protocol Interconnect and Voltaire are registered trademarks of Mellanox Technologies, Ltd. FabricIT, MLNX-OS, Unbreakable-Link, UFM and Unified Fabric Manager are trademarks of Mellanox Technologies, Ltd. All other trademarks are property of their respective owners. Mellanox WinOF for Windows 8 Quick Start Guide 2 Mellanox Technologies Document Number:

Table of Contents Table of Contents.................................................................3 About this Manual................................................................4 Chapter 1 Overview............................................................. 5 1.1 Requirements-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- 5 Chapter 2 Installation Process.................................................... 6 Chapter 3 Port Configuration.................................................... 12 3.1 Port Configuration -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- 12 3.1.1 Port Protocol Configuration................................................. 12 Chapter 4 SM Configuration.................................................... 14 4.1 OpenSM Activation -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- 15 Mellanox Technologies 3

About this Manual Scope This document describes how to install and test Windows 8 on a single host machine with Mellanox hardware installed. Mellanox Technologies 4

1 Overview Windows 8 contains Mellanox driver for Ethernet, IPoIB, and IB. However some of the IB components such as performance tools, open SM and UI are not included in box. Windows Server 8 File Servers (SMB2) support the use of an InfiniBand card providing the ability to function at high performance, very low latency while using minimal CPU utilization. For application server workloads like SQL or Hyper-V, this allows a remote file server that performs much like local storage. The main advantages of this solution are: Minimal CPU utilization for remote file storage processing Low Latency Fiber Channel equivalent solution at a lower cost 1.1 Requirements To use SMB2 direct (over InfiniBand) you need a Mellanox adapter card (NIC) that supports both InifiniBand Ethernet. The NIC can work over InfiniBand or RoCE (RDMA over Converged Ethernet). The NIC should contain firmware v2.9.8350 or higher. If the NIC does not contain the above firmware, then SMB over RDMA will fail and the default NIC (usually 1Gbe Ethernet) will be used instead. This installation package contains the missing components that are not integrated in Windows 8. It allows installation of OpenSM, tools, SDK and User Interface (UI). In addition, the installation package burns the latest firmware allowing you to benefit from the new SMB functionality. Mellanox Technologies 5

2 Installation Process Step 1 Double click the.exe and follow the wizard s instructions to install Windows 8 Beta package. Step 2. Click Next in the Welcome screen. Mellanox Technologies 6

Step 3. Select the I accept the terms in the license agreement radio button and click Next. Step 4. Click Next to install to this folder, or click Change to install a different folder. If the firmware version is up to date regardless of the used device (OEM, Mellanox or both), please see Section Step 5. and on. Otherwise, the screens bellow will be displayed if a firmware upgrade is required. Mellanox Technologies 7

If you are using a Mellanox device which requires a firmware upgrade, the following window will be displayed: If you are using an OEM device which requires a firmware upgrade, the following window will be displayed: Mellanox Technologies 8

If you are using both a Mellanox and an OEM device that require a firmware upgrade, the following window will be displayed: Regardless of the device used, upon choosing Next follow step 5 and on. Step 5. Choose the desired Setup type (Complete / Custom). If you choose the Complete setup type, follow Step a and on (page 8). If you choose the Custom setup type, follow step 5 and on (page 8) Mellanox Technologies 9

Step a. To install the package components, click Install. Step b. To complete the installation, click Finish. Mellanox Technologies 10

Step 6. If you choose the Custom setup type, follow Step a and on, on page 10 Step a. Select the desired program feature. Documentation: contains the User Manual and Installation Guide (it is not included in this package). OpenSM - installs windows SM that is required to mange the subnet. In general, the SM is used from the managed switch. You can download the SM for test purpose Performances tools - install the performance tools that are used to measure the IB performance in user environment. Analyze tools - installs the tools that can be used to diagnosing and analyzing the IB environment SDK - contains the libraries and DLLs for developing IB application over IBALok Mellanox Technologies 11

Step b. Click Install to start the installation. Step c. To complete the installation, click Finish. Mellanox Technologies 12

3 Port Configuration 3.1 Port Configuration After MLNX_VPI installation, it is possible to modify the network protocol that runs on each port of VPI adapter cards. Each port can be set to run as InfiniBand, Ethernet or Auto Sensing. The UI is visible only after installing Mellanox package. The UI is not part of the in-box drivers. 3.1.1 Port Protocol Configuration Step 1 Display the Device Manager and expand Network adapters. Step 2. Right-click on the Mellanox ConnectX VPI network adapter and left-click Properties. Select the Port Protocol tab from the Properties sheet. The "Port Protocol" tab is displayed only if the NIC is a VPI (IB and ETH). The figure below is an example of the displayed Port Protocol sheet for a dual port VPI (IB and ETH) adapter card. Step 3. In this step, you can perform the following functions: Mellanox Technologies 13

Port1 / Port2 - Choose the desired port protocol for the available port(s). If you choose IB or ETH, both ends of the connection must be of the same type (IB or ETH). ROCE - Enable InfiniBand application over Ethernet by checking the RoCE checkbox. RoCE can be selected on the second port (Port2) only if Port 1 is set as either IB or Ethernet with RoCE enabled. ND - Installing Network Direct (ND) by checking the Active ND checkbox IB must be always set as Port 1. If you choose ETH as your Port 1, then Port2 can be only ETH. Mellanox Technologies 14

4 SM Configuration OpenSM is an InfiniBand compliant Subnet Manager (SM). It is provided as a fixed flow executable called opensm, accompanied by a testing application called osmtest. OpenSM implements an InfiniBand compliant SM according to the InfiniBand Architecture Specification chapters: Management Model (13), Subnet Management (14), and Subnet Administration (15). OpenSM v3.3.11 is an InfiniBand Subnet Manager. For Mellanox WinOF VPI to operate, OpenSM must be running on at least one host machine in the InfiniBand cluster. Please use the embedded OpenSM in the WinOF package for testing purpose and small cluster. Otherwise, we recommend using OpenSM from FabricIT EFM or UFM. OpenSM can either run as a Windows service which starts automatically during boot or can be started manually from the following directory: <installation_directory>\tools. To start OpenSM automatically, please perform the following: 1. Right click on "My computer" and select Manage 2. Go to "Services and Applications" and select Services 3. Right click "OpenSM" and select Properties 4. Change "Startup type" to Automatic 5. Change service to start mode OpenSM as a service will use the first port which is not in "down" state. To run OpenSM manually, enter on the command line: opensm.exe For additional run options, enter: opensm.exe -h Notes For long term running, please avoid using the '-v' (verbosity) option to avoid exceeding disk quota. Running OpenSM on multiple servers may lead to incorrect OpenSM behavior. Please do not run more than a single instance of OpenSM in the subnet. IBDiagnet cannot run on the same IB port that OpenSM is running on. Mellanox Technologies 15

4.1 OpenSM Activation OpenSM is a service required by managed networks in InfiniBand environments, and must be activated in one of the machines running on the subnet, otherwise the interface link will not come up. If the cards are connected to a managed network, there is no need to run OpenSM. Only one OpenSM should run per subnet. In Ethernet interfaces, running OpenSM is not required. OpenSM is embedded in the MLNX_VPI for Windows package and installed as a disabled Windows service. To enable it, after installing the WinOF package, enter at the command line: > sc start opensm For further information, please refer to the OpenSM - Subnet Manager chapter in the User Manual. Mellanox Technologies 16

Appendix A: RoCE Remote Direct Memory Access (RDMA) is the remote memory management capability that allows server to server data movement directly between application memory without any CPU involvement. RDMA over Ethernet (RoCE) is a mechanism to provide this efficient data transfer with very low latencies on loss-less Ethernet networks. With advances in data center convergence over reliable Ethernet, ConnectX -2/ConnectX -3 EN with RoCE uses the proven and efficient RDMA transport to provide the platform for deploying RDMA technology in mainstream data center application at 10GigE and 40GigE link-speed. ConnectX -2/ConnectX -3 EN with its hardware offload support takes advantage of this efficient RDMA transport (InfiniBand) services over Ethernet to deliver ultra low latency for performance-critical and transaction intensive applications such as financial, data base, storage, and content delivery networks. Mellanox Technologies 17

Appendix B: Supported Device IDs Windows 8 is able to burn firmware for the following devices: 0x1003 0x6732 0x673c 0x6750 0x676e Mellanox Technologies 18